## On-call: SpokeShift Rebalancer

SpokeShift moves dock inventory targets for the Bramblewick bike-share fleet every 15 minutes. If rebalancing stalls, check the planner queue first; it backs up before anything else does. Restarting the worker is safe and idempotent. Do not edit dock weights by hand during an incident — flag it for the routing team instead. Deploys to the planner require a signed manifest. Use the deploy key below when pushing hotfixes.

rollout seal: bky9_2369ZXVnu

Hi,

The migration of all services to the Togglewright feature-flag rollout framework finished Saturday at 02:40 local time. All legacy flag endpoints on the old Bramley service were disabled, and we confirmed no traffic reached them during a 24-hour observation window. Flag evaluation now happens client-side with signed payloads, and audit events flow to the Kestrelwood log pipeline. For completeness of your review, the production configuration values now in effect are included below.

config for yajop-yahof:
[istmir]
host = istmir.nelvrolabs.internal
user = istmir_svc
database = istmir_prod

Hey — welcome aboard! Quick handover on the bounce processor (we call it Pelicano). It eats bounce webhooks from Mistral Post, classifies hard vs soft, and flags suppressions in the Harborline sender service. Main gotchas: the retry queue backs up if classification stalls, and soft bounces older than 72h get auto-dropped. Deploys go through the usual Fennwick pipeline, nothing fancy. I've written up the weird edge cases and queue-draining steps here:

runbook for tagug-hafog: https://jira.lumiclabs.internal/projects/pages/pages/9773c0d8